Summary

Maia, orphaned at 13 in England, is very unhappy to be staying with distant relatives hundreds of miles up the Amazon. She becomes friends with a mysterious English boy who lives with the local Indians. But when they are forced to flee upriver, they are pursued by some very eccentric characters.

About Eva Ibbotson

Eva lbbotson writes for both adults and children. Her books for children, with their fantastic creatures, outrageous characters, dark humour and brilliant storytelling, have much in common with Roald Dahl's. Which Witch? (0 330 26586 5) was runner-up for the Carnegie Medal and The Secret Of Platform 13 (0 330 33748 3) was shortlisted for the Smarties Prize. She lives in Newcastle.
